The Giant Ocean Tank in Boston's New England Aquarium is a cylinder that is 23 feet high and has a volume of 200,000 gallons, (1 gallon = 0.134 ft^3). Find the diameter of the tank.

V=200,000gal * 0.134Ft^3/gal=26800Ft^3.
V = pi*r^2 * h = 26,800 Ft^3.
3.14r^2 * 23 = 26800.
72.22r^2 = 26800.
r^2 = 371.1.
r = 19.26 Ft.
D = 2r = 2 * 19.26 = 38.5 Ft.
